CBSE reduces syllabus by 30%:

News:
  • The Central Board of Secondary Education has reduced syllabi for Classes 9 to 12 by 30% this year.
  • The COVID-19 pandemic has disrupted regular classes.
  • The core concepts will be retained.
Background:
  • The CBSE has advised school principals and teachers to ensure that “the reduced topics are also explained to the students to the extent required to connect different topics.
  • The reduced syllabus will not be part of the topics for internal assessment and year-end Board examination.
  • The council has also prepared an alternative academic calendar for Classes 1 to 12 to support pedagogy in affiliated schools.
